Please be aware that by sticking to an older version of the cygwin1  
dll you may cut yourself off of any improvements that Cygwin may  
provide in the future. If the regression that you reported is not  
caused by a recently introduced bug but by an improvement of Cygwin's  
innards, it probably won't be fixed or reverted. You should reconsider  
your choice of NTEmacs over Cygwin Emacs before doing this. I have  
used both editors in the past, and the only undisputable advantage of  
NTEmacs is its support of file drag+drop. I've solved that problem by  
adding an entry to Explorer's "Send to" menu. NTEmacs also has major  
drawbacks such as a speed problem with certain file operations which  
I've documented here:  
http://www.mhoenicka.de/system-cgi/blog/index.php?itemid=2022&catid=37. I've  
also figured out a way to run both Emacs flavors off a single .emacs  
file which might help to wean yourself from NTEmacs, see here:  
http://www.mhoenicka.de/system-cgi/blog/index.php?itemid=2023&catid=37.
